IN THE U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T EASTERN DISTRICT OF ARKANSAS DELTA DIVISION KINGRALE COLLINS PETITIONER ADC #102818 No. 2:25-cv-195-DPM STATE OF ARKANSAS RESPONDENT ORDER Unopposed recommendation, Doc. 7, adopted. Fed. R. Civ. P. 72(b) (1983 addition to advisory committee notes). The Court directs the Clerk to reclassify Collins’s petition to be a § 2254 petition. It will be dismissed without prejudice for lack of jurisdiction. The Court denies a certificate of appealability. 28 U.S.C. § 2253; Miuller-El v. Cockrell, 537 U.S. 322, 336 (2003).

So Ordered.
